WHO THIS IS FOR

You went into this field because you genuinely want to help people. But the clinical work is layered — and so is building a sustainable practice around it. Supervision shouldn't just be a licensure requirement you check off. It should be a space where you actually grow.

Clinical supervision at Intentional Living Psychotherapy is for emerging therapists who want structured case consultation, honest feedback, and practical guidance — whether you're working toward licensure or figuring out what private practice actually looks like for you.

What we work through together

  • Case consultation and clinical decision-making

  • Trauma-informed frameworks and evidence-based practice application

  • Ethical considerations and scope of practice

  • Countertransference and clinician self-care

  • Private practice readiness — credentialing, billing, marketing, and EHR systems

  • Building professional identity and confidence as a therapist

What to know before you inquire

Monthly group supervision — a small cohort virtual setting for case consultation, peer learning, and shared clinical development.

Weekly 1:1 supervision — individualized, focused support tailored to your specific caseload, goals, and licensure pathway.

  • Self-pay only — supervision is not covered by insurance

  • Virtual — available in Virginia, Maryland, and Missouri

  • Group and 1:1 formats available
